    As everyone has already stated, it's pretty much across the game that this happening. Prior to the update, the usual 3-4 light hit followed by heavy combo always connected. Now the bots seem to mostly dodge that last heavy.

    I'm not sure where the AI difficulty was supposed to be tuned down for harder content but this definitely doesn't seem like the case. 4* arena is much more difficult now with the bots holding to sp3 and evading heavies. I can dodge around for a minute trying to bait that sp2 and they still won't use it. The opposite of what was stated to be changed in v2.0 for special holding seems to have happened.

    1) Yes it is a problem, random range on the heavies, and super dodge mode.

    2) You guys said it would be easier to bait specials, it is the opposite ... I spent over a minute the other day standing unblocked in front of sideswipe in a raid and he was holding for SP3 no matter what. He finally gave in, but I could only imagine how much that would suck in AM.

    3) You said arenas would be easier to get to streak, but it has only become harder. Not sure if it is compounded with the other issues or if the AI is also broken, but this one really seems to be a thing too.

    4) We have always been able to dodge back along the wall, as has the AI. You just weren't seeing the AI do it as often because they weren't dodging the kitchen sink before.

    Hi Commanders!

    We've gotten a few reports that the AI is now dodging your heavy attacks more often than they did before 2.0. If you are seeing this, please help us out with some more information.

    What modes are you seeing this in?

    If in a mission, which mission did you see this in?

    Which bots are you using when you notice this?

    If we need more information, we'll let you guys know, and thank you in advance for helping us get to the bottom of this.
    If our investigations conclude that there was a change made, it was not intentional.
